Output 506066bb05bea3ac4ba25efe34f89f2a71b31a8c16334b8485c6d3bb653403c4:0

value
6586
script pubkey
OP_0 OP_PUSHBYTES_20 31c93d0db9b5f1fa044b4a45ffb3660e68aa2feb
address
bc1qx8yn6rdekhcl5pztffzllvmxpe525tlt5hpt3u
transaction
506066bb05bea3ac4ba25efe34f89f2a71b31a8c16334b8485c6d3bb653403c4
spent
true